Tesla's Electric Revolution: Beyond Just Cars
Now, let's shift gears to Tesla. It's no secret that Tesla has shaken up the automotive industry, making electric vehicles (EVs) not just viable but desirable. But the Elon Musk news today concerning Tesla isn't just about the latest Model S or Model 3. The company is pushing hard into energy storage with its Powerwall and Megapack products, which are crucial for grid stability and the integration of renewable energy sources like solar and wind. Imagine homes and businesses powered by clean energy, with battery backup for those times when the sun isn't shining or the wind isn't blowing. That's the vision Tesla Energy is bringing to life. And of course, there's the ongoing saga of Full Self-Driving (FSD) technology. While the name might be a bit controversial given the current state of technology, Tesla continues to invest heavily in developing advanced driver-assistance systems. The data collected from millions of Tesla vehicles on the road is feeding into their AI models, with the ultimate goal of achieving true autonomous driving. This is arguably one of the most complex AI challenges out there, and the progress, though sometimes debated, is undeniable. Beyond cars and energy, Tesla's Gigafactories are marvels of manufacturing innovation, employing advanced robotics and automation to produce EVs and battery cells at an unprecedented scale. These factories are not just places of production; they are testbeds for the future of manufacturing. The company's focus on vertical integration, from battery production to software development and charging infrastructure (Supercharger network), gives them a significant competitive advantage. AI and the Future: Musk's Concerns and Innovations
Elon Musk news today also heavily features his thoughts on Artificial Intelligence (AI). He's been a vocal proponent of AI's potential benefits, envisioning it as a tool that could solve many of the world's problems, from climate change to disease. However, he's also one of the most prominent voices warning about the existential risks associated with advanced AI if not developed responsibly. This duality is fascinating. On one hand, he co-founded OpenAI (though he is no longer directly involved) and is now heavily invested in xAI, his own AI company.
